NGC 7293, better known as the Helix nebula. The Helix is the nearest example of a planetary nebula, which is the eventual fate of a star, like our own Sun
The Helix Nebula or NGC 7293. It is one of the nearest planetary nebulae to Earth, only 650 light years away. Located in the constellation Aquarius
